Breaking Down the Features of Zamberlan Replacement Thermal Footbed
Specifications
The Zamberlan Replacement Thermal Footbed is designed with a multi-layered approach to comfort and warmth. The anatomically shaped design is crucial for providing targeted support, ensuring that your arch and heel are properly cradled. This shape is particularly important for long days in demanding footwear, helping to prevent fatigue and hot spots that can develop with flatter insoles.
The top layer is crafted from a quick-drying top fabric. This material is engineered for excellent moisture-wicking capabilities, drawing sweat away from your skin and allowing it to evaporate quickly. This feature is paramount in cold weather to prevent your feet from becoming clammy and subsequently cold, which can lead to discomfort and even frostbite in extreme conditions.
Beneath this is an insulative layer that acts as a thermal barrier. This layer traps body heat, preventing it from escaping downwards and keeping your feet noticeably warmer. It’s this core component that truly earns the “thermal” designation, making these insoles ideal for alpine boots and other cold-weather applications where maintaining foot temperature is critical.
Finally, the bottom of the footbed features a thin aluminum lining. This innovative addition plays a key role in heat retention, reflecting radiant heat back up towards your foot. It acts like a mild thermal blanket within your boot, further enhancing the insulating properties of the entire footbed.
These specifications come together to create a footbed that is more than just a simple insert; it’s a functional component designed to enhance the performance of your footwear in challenging conditions.

Accessories and Customization Options
The Zamberlan Replacement Thermal Footbed is a standalone replacement component, meaning it doesn’t come with a broad array of accessories in the traditional sense. Its primary “customization” comes in the form of its trim-to-fit design, which is crucial for achieving an optimal fit within various footwear models. The instruction to purchase the next largest EU size and trim if necessary is a thoughtful consideration, allowing users to adapt the footbed precisely to their boots.
While there are no interchangeable parts or add-ons for this specific product, its design is intended to integrate seamlessly with Zamberlan footwear. The emphasis here is on providing a direct replacement that restores or enhances original functionality, rather than offering a platform for extensive modification. This focused approach means buyers are getting a specialized product optimized for its intended purpose.
